Testing Before Launching
Before publishing any new product listing, I always test the design in real-world scenarios. For example, I'll preview Picnic Lunch Black Line Art as a marketplace thumbnail to ensure it stands out among competitors. I also test how it looks on both white and dark backgrounds, which is crucial for maintaining visual consistency across different product types.
Another important step is to verify the file resolution and transparency. Since the download includes a ZIP folder, I check whether all files are properly organized and labeled. Ensuring that PNGs have transparent backgrounds is essential for use in layered designs or background graphics. For SVG users, I inspect the cut quality to confirm that the design will work seamlessly with tools like Silhouette or Cricut.
Risks to Consider
While Picnic Lunch Black Line Art is highly versatile, there are some situations where it may not perform as well. For instance, it's not ideal for tiny sticker details or overly complex layouts. If used in text-heavy templates, the design might get lost in the mix. Additionally, low-resolution print products could result in blurry images, so it's important to confirm that the asset meets the required resolution standards for each platform.
When using this design on dark backgrounds, it's crucial to ensure sufficient contrast. Otherwise, the image may become difficult to read or visually unappealing. Similarly, crowded thumbnails or weak visual hierarchy can reduce the design's effectiveness in attracting clicks. As a seller, I recommend testing the design in these scenarios before finalizing your product listings.
